Take the online course to earn your mandatory server training certificate (commonly referred to as: "bartender license").Michigan Bartending / Alcohol Serving InformationWhat is the minimum age to sell/serve alcohol in Atlanta, Michigan?- The minimum age to sell alcohol in Atlanta, Michigan is 18
Employees of a licensed business that sells alcoholic liquor for off-premises consumption, such as grocery, convenience, or liquor stores, must be 18 years of age or older to sell alcoholic liquor.
- The minimum age to serve alcohol in Atlanta, Michigan is 17*
*Must have completed a server training program and be supervisedĀ by someone at least 18 years old. *Unless age otherwise restricted by local ordinance

The Michigan Liquor Control CommissionThe agency that handles Michigan liquor licensing and/or bartender licensing rules and regulations in Michigan is The Michigan Liquor Control Commission. - Happy hour laws for Atlanta, MI: Happy Hour Laws reference the prohibited practices that result in excessive consumption of alcoholic beverages by consumers.
You may NOT:
Serve or sell two or more drinks at a price less than the number of containers actually sold - "two for the price of one."
Serve more than what a customer is paying for - no free drinks.
Sell an undetermined quantity of alcohol for a fixed price- "all you can drink."
Sell alcoholic beverages at a reduced price to consumers paying a fixed "buy-in" price.
